Analysis
The most recent figure for number of maternal deaths in Pre-demographic dividend is 171,000, measured in 2023. That is the lowest value across all 39 years on record.
The figure is down 0.6% on the previous year and down 16.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, number of maternal deaths in Pre-demographic dividend peaked at 207,000 in 1998 and was at its lowest, 171,000, in 2023.
Pre-demographic dividend ranks 8th of 45 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.

About this data
A maternal death refers to the death of a woman while pregnant or within 42 days of termination of pregnancy, irrespective of the duration and site of the pregnancy, from any cause related to or aggravated by the pregnancy or its management but not from accidental or incidental causes.
